Abstract

This application discloses automatic food delivery systems, including supporting guide, supporting support, food delivery trolley and intercept device of eating, device of eating in interception includes upper meal elevating mechanism and intercepting component, then it is intercepted on supreme meal elevating mechanism by the cutlery box that intercepting component is carried food delivery trolley, upper meal elevating mechanism send cutlery box decline to dining table.Food delivery speed can be not only significantly increased in the application, and also greatly improves efficiency of service, obtain the affirmative of customer, and can avoid colliding with customer, reduce the danger of automation food delivery, improve the dining safety of customer.

Background technology
In catering trade field, has part dining room and replace table steward using robot replacement/partly, or use Automatic food delivery system provides for customer orders dishes, send the services such as dish, this can not only reduce attendant's quantity to reduce Restaurant Operation Cost can more establish dining room characteristic, make dining room brand, and then promote the achievement in dining room.
It works however, the existing automatic food delivery system overwhelming majority individually completes food delivery by food delivery trolley, food delivery trolley will fill When being loaded with the cutlery box of food and being transported to appointed place, then cutlery box decline is delivered to by dining table by the elevating mechanism of itself, still, So, when more food delivery trolleies are run along same supporting guide, the food delivery trolley of back is hindered by leading food delivery trolley Gear to improve food delivery speed, and then greatly reduces the applicability of food delivery trolley, while also reducing the clothes in dining room Business efficiency.
In addition, people inevitably walk about when dining room is eaten, especially child walking about or running, and influences The food delivery speed of waiter or meal delivery robot so not only reduce the efficiency of service in dining room, there is also customer with Waiter or meal delivery robot happen occasionally the danger of collision.

Specific implementation mode
The application is described in further detail below by specific implementation mode combination attached drawing 1-11.
Automatic food delivery system, including supporting guide 1, supporting support 2, food delivery trolley 3, upper meal elevating mechanism 4 and interception group Part 5.The automatic food delivery system of the application is intercepted the cutlery box that the food delivery trolley 3 is carried to described by the intercepting component 5 On upper meal elevating mechanism 4, then by the upper meal elevating mechanism 4 by cutlery box decline be delivered to it is for customers to enjoy on dining table, in this way One, both rapidly cutlery box can be sent to customer's dining table, and then greatly improve efficiency of service, and obtain the affirmative of customer, Can collide again to avoid with customer, so amplitude peak reduce automation food delivery danger, improve the dining of customer Safety.
Specifically, the supporting guide 1 is set on ceiling;The supporting support 2 is connected with the supporting guide 1; The food delivery trolley 3 is lifted on the supporting guide 1 and can carry cutlery box and moved along the supporting guide 1.
The food delivery trolley 3 include the first mounting base 31, carrier tray 32, rotary driving part 33, transmission component 34 and Adjusting guide device 35.
The carrier tray 32 is set to the lower section of first mounting base 31 and for placing cutlery box;The rotary driving part 33 are set in first mounting base 31;The transmission component 34 is set in first mounting base 31, and is driven with the rotation Dynamic component 33 is connected, and is driven through the rotary driving part 33 and rotate and then make the food delivery trolley 3 along the support Guide rail 1 moves;The adjusting guide device 35 is set to 33 left and right sides of the rotary driving part, and food delivery described in adjustable guide Trolley 3 is moved along the supporting guide 1.Its due to the supporting guide 1 there are dipping and heavings or horizontal turning the phenomenon that, into And by the adjusting guide device 35 to adjust 3 smooth passage of the food delivery trolley supporting guide 1.
The transmission component 34 includes driving wheel 341, the first driven wheel 342 and the second driven wheel 343.
The driving wheel 341 is located at first mounting base, 31 front side, and defeated with the power of the rotary driving part 33 Outlet is connected;First driven wheel 342 is located at 341 top of the driving wheel, and is connected with the driving wheel 341, Connection type may be selected to be teeth engagement connection or is attached by conveyer belt, but its preferred connection type is to pass through transmission Band is attached, and can not only meet connection and transmission demand in this way, but also can achieve the purpose that simply to transmit power;Described second Driven wheel 343 is located at first driven wheel, 342 rear side and is connected with first driven wheel 342, and its peripheral surface and institute The upper surface for stating supporting guide 1 is in contact;The driving wheel 341 drives through the rotary driving part 33 and is rotated, to band It moves first driven wheel 342 and links and second driven wheel 343 while rotating, make second driven wheel 343 along the branch The extending direction advance for supportting guide rail 1 rolls.
The adjusting guide device 35 includes support plate 351, support post 352, adjusting part 353 and guide wheel group 354。
The support plate 351 is set in first mounting base 31;The support post 352 is sheathed on first installation Between seat 1 and the support plate 351, and the upper surface of the support plate 351 is stretched out in the upper end;The adjusting part 353 is arranged In the upper end of the support post 352;The guide wheel group 354 is set on the adjusting part 353, and through the adjusting part 353 are adjusted to be close to the supporting guide 1 in real time.Matched with the guide wheel group 354 by the adjusting part 353 with It is close to supporting guide in real time so that the food delivery trolley 3 can be transported along advancing with many places deflecting turn supporting guide 1 It is dynamic, so as to send the cutlery box for being mounted with food to appointed place, and then the suitable of the food delivery trolley can be greatly increased With property, while also improving the service level in dining room.
The support post 352 includes the front support column 3521 for being located at 351 front side of the support plate, is located at the support The rear support column 3522 of 351 rear side of plate.Its object is to convenient for assembly.
The adjusting part 353 includes preceding rocker piece 3531, rear rocker piece 3532, through axis 3533, preceding elastic element 3534, front lower elastic element 3535, rear elastic element 3536, afterwards lower elastic element 3537, preceding snap-lock member 3538 and rear card Lock assembly 3539.
The preceding rocker piece 3531 is located at the upper end of the front support column 3521;Rocker piece 3532 is located at described after described The upper end of rear support column 3522;The front-rear direction through axis 3533 along the support plate 351 runs through the preceding rocker piece 3531 and it is described after rocker piece 3532, and the front end face of the preceding rocker piece 3531 is stretched out in its front end, rear end stretch out it is described after it is floating The rear end face of motion block 3532;The preceding elastic element 3534 is sheathed on the front end for running through axis 3533, and by the preceding floating Block 3531 limits;The front lower elastic element 3535 be sheathed on the front support column 3521 and the preceding rocker piece 3531 it Between, and the inside of the preceding rocker piece 3531 is stretched into the upper end;Elastic element 3536 is sheathed on described through axis 3533 after described Rear end, and limited by rocker piece after described 3532;Lower elastic element 3537 is sheathed on the rear support column 3522 after described Between the rear rocker piece 3532, and the inside of the rear rocker piece 3532 is stretched into the upper end;The preceding snap-lock member 3538 Run through 3533 front end of axis, and preceding elastic element 3534 described in clamping lock set on described;Snap-lock member 3539 is set to described pass through after described Wear 3533 rear end of axis, and rear elastic element 3536 described in clamping lock;Rocker piece 3532 and the rear lower elastic element 3537 after described Between between the preceding rocker piece 3531 and the front lower elastic element 3535 there are installation gap 3530.
The guide wheel group 354 includes front jocket wheel 3541, rear guide wheel 3542 and lower tumbler 3543.
The front jocket wheel 3541 is connected to the upper end of the preceding rocker piece 3531;After described guide wheel 3542 be connected to it is described after The upper end of rocker piece 3532;The lower tumbler 3543 is located between the preceding rocker piece 3531 and the rear rocker piece 3532, and Run through through axis 3533 by described.
It is (horizontal when the food delivery trolley of the adjustable guiding turns in horizontal bend along 1 extending direction of the supporting guide Supporting guide 1 described in the upper edge of direction turns round), the preceding rocker piece 3531 is located on the outside of horizontal bend and is pressed against by horizontal bend Outer movement, to which the preceding rocker piece 3531 compresses the preceding elastic element 3534 and drives the front jocket wheel 3541 to horizontal curved It is mobile on the outside of road, in this moving process, the width of the decrement of the preceding elastic element 3534 and the installation gap 3530 It is equal;Meanwhile it is described after elastic element 3536 squeeze it is described after rocker piece 3532 link it is described after guide wheel 3542 towards horizontal bend Outside is moved, and continues to move forward with the food delivery trolley for being oriented to the adjustable guiding for coordinating the front jocket wheel 3541.
It is described when the food delivery trolley of the adjustable guiding turns out horizontal bend along 1 extending direction of the supporting guide The operative condition of adjusting guide device 35 and the food delivery trolley of the adjustable guiding are turned in along 1 extending direction of the supporting guide Horizontal bend phase is anti-.
(the vertical direction upper edge when the food delivery trolley of the adjustable guiding goes up a slope along 1 extending direction of the supporting guide The supporting guide 1 goes up a slope), the lower tumbler pushes up in the front lower elastic element 3535 and described descend afterwards on elastic element 3537 3543 are adjacent to the supporting guide 1, so that the lower tumbler 3543 is matched guiding with second driven wheel 343 described adjustable The food delivery trolley of guiding is along 1 extending direction upslope motion of the supporting guide.
First driven wheel 342, second driven wheel 343 and the lower tumbler 3543 are both preferably rubber wheel, It the advantage is that the frictional force of rubber wheel is larger, be convenient to roll and advance, and it can efficiently reduce noise, improve customer couple The satisfaction in dining room.
The rotary driving part 33 is preferably driving motor.
The upper meal elevating mechanism 4 include the second mounting base 41, positioned at the lower section of second mounting base 41 and can on move down Dynamic upper service plate 43.
The intercepting component 5 includes rotation driving part 51 and intercepts component 52, and the rotation driving part 51 is set to institute State 4 right lateral side of the second mounting base;The interception component 52 is located at second mounting base, 41 right side, and its rear end and the rotation The power output end of driving part 51 is connected.
When the interception component 52 through the rotation driving part 51 drive it is parallel with the upper service plate 43 to turn to, and There is resigning gap, the cutlery box so as to be carried food delivery trolley are intercepted between the upper service plate 43 to the upper service plate 43 On, then food delivery trolley removes the upper service plate 43 from the resigning gap, and then cutlery box is declined conveying by the upper service plate 43 To appointed place;
When the rotation driving part 51 is rotated to drive the rotation of interception component 52 extremely vertical with the upper service plate 43 When, for food delivery trolley of stepping down by the upper meal elevating mechanism 4, and then the food delivery trolley 3 is made to reach next food delivery position, Be conducive to further increase food delivery speed.
The upper meal elevating mechanism 4 further include lifting driver part 42, connection rope 44 and flexible guidance set 45 and Limit switch 46.
The lifting driver part 42 is set in second mounting base 41.Described 44 one end of connection rope and the upper meal Disk 43 is connected, and the other end is connected with the lifting driver part 42.The flexible guidance set 45, which is set to described second, pacifies The front side of seat 41 is filled, and its lower end is connected with the upper service plate 43.When the lifting driver part 42 is rotated with described in folding and unfolding When connecting rope 44, the connection rope 44 is matched with the flexible guidance set 45 drives the upper service plate 43 along the branch The vertical direction oscilaltion campaign for supportting holder 2, the advantage is that through connecting rope described in 42 folding and unfolding of the lifting driver part The rope 44 and cooperation flexible guidance set 45 is to realize that automatic lifting conveys the upper service plate 43, and then prominent the application application There is the supermatic outstanding feature of journey in device of eating in the interception in automatic food delivery system.
The limit switch 46 is set to second mounting base, 41 left side, and second mounting base 41 is stretched out in its front end Front end, when the upper service plate 43, which rises to, touches the limit switch 46, the limit switch 46 controls the lifting driving Component 42 stops operating, and the advantage is that can further increase the application applied to dress of eating in the interception in automatic food delivery system The degree of automation set.
The flexible guidance set 45 includes the flexible guidance set 451 of level-one, the flexible guidance set 452 of two level and three-level Flexible guidance set 453.
The level-one stretch guidance set 451 include set on 41 front left side of the second mounting base left front guide sleeve 4511, Before the right side of 41 forward right side of the second mounting base guide sleeve 4512, be sheathed on the left front guide sleeve 4511 and can be along the left side The left guide rod 4513 of level-one that preceding guide sleeve 4511 slides up and down, be sheathed on it is described it is right before on guide sleeve 4512 and can along it is described it is right before guide sleeve 4512 slide up and down the right guide rod 4514 of level-one, be connected to the left guide rod 4513 of the level-one and right 4514 lower end of guide rod of the level-one One level of support plate 4515.
The two level stretch guidance set 452 be located at the left guide rod 4513 of the level-one and the right guide rod of the level-one 4514 it Between, and it includes the left guide sleeve 4521 of two level for being set to 4515 left side of the one level of support plate, is set to the one level of support plate 4515 The right guide sleeve 4522 of two level on right side is sheathed on the left guide sleeve of the two level 4521 and can glide on the left guide sleeve of the two level 4521 The left guide rod 4523 of dynamic two level is sheathed on the right guide sleeve of the two level 4522 and can be slided up and down along the right guide sleeve of the two level 4522 The right guide rod 4524 of two level, be connected to the two level support plate of the left guide rod 4523 of the two level and right 4524 lower end of guide rod of the two level 4525。
The three-level stretch guidance set 453 be located at the left guide rod 4523 of the two level and the right guide rod of the two level 4524 it Between, and it includes the left guide sleeve 4531 of three-level for being set to 4525 left side of the two level support plate, is set to the two level support plate 4525 The right guide sleeve 4532 of three-level on right side is sheathed on the left guide sleeve of the three-level 4531 and can glide on the left guide sleeve of the three-level 4531 The left guide rod 4533 of dynamic three-level is sheathed on the right guide sleeve of the three-level 4532 and can be slided up and down along the right guide sleeve of the three-level 4532 The right guide rod 4534 of three-level, the lower end and the upper service plate 43 of the left guide rod 4533 of three-level and the right guide rod of the three-level 4534 Upper end is connected.
When the upper service plate 43 is raised storage, stretch guidance set 453, the two level of the three-level is stretched guiding group Part 452 is first shunk upwards in turn, the left guide rod 4513 of the level-one that then links and the right guide rod 4514 of the level-one and the level-one Support plate 4515 continues up contraction, and then stretch guidance set 453, the two level of the three-level is made to stretch guidance set 452 And the level-one guidance set that stretches 451 is arranged in order in second mounting base 41 from inside to outside, the advantage is that can Occupied space is reduced, actual demand is met.
When the upper service plate 43 is lowered by conveying, stretch guidance set 453, the two level of the three-level is stretched guiding group The effect of the effect of guidance set 451 when being raised storage with the upper service plate 43 of stretching of part 452 and level-one is opposite.
The lifting driver part 42 and rotation driving part 51 are both preferably driving motor.
The automatic food delivery system of the application drives the interception component 52 to turn to and institute by the rotation driving part 51 State service plate 43 it is parallel when, there is resigning gap, and by food delivery trolley institute between the interception component 52 and the upper service plate 43 The cutlery box of carrying is intercepted to the upper service plate 43, and then food delivery trolley removes the upper service plate 43 from the resigning gap, from And cutlery box decline is delivered on dining table through the upper service plate 43, and then food delivery speed can be significantly increased, at the same it is also big The earth improves the efficiency of service in dining room;When the rotation driving part 51 rotate with drive the interceptions component 52 rotation extremely with When the upper service plate 43 is vertical, for food delivery trolley of stepping down by the upper meal elevating mechanism, to keep food delivery trolley suitable Next food delivery position is freely reached, and then is conducive to further increase food delivery speed.
